Russel, maybe you could adapt one of the miniature wireless mice or trackballs. Use the XY axes mechanically to sense head turning and tilting (or nod & tilt) and maybe sense blinking reflectively. I see this done using a pendulum type sensor, encased in a small tube filled with oil for damping. I have made a reflective blink sensor using a lensless spectacle frame and a modulated IR LED + SFH type detector. It works well. It senses the pupil to some extent so it could be used for gaze sensing but this would require a lot of work imho. Several commercial gaze sensors use infrared cameras observing the pupil. Look for patents etc imho. if you want to go with a camera type. Peter -- http://www.piclist.com hint: The list server can filter out subtopics (like ads or off topics) for you. See http://www.piclist.com/#topics